Explanation
Intrusive igneous rocks, also known as plutonic rocks, are formed when magma cools and solidifies deep within the Earth's crust.
- Statement 1 is Incorrect: Rocks formed when molten lava cools on the surface are classified as extrusive igneous rocks (or volcanic rocks). Intrusive rocks form deep beneath the surface, not on it.
- Statement 2 is Correct: Since these rocks form deep underground, the surrounding country rocks insulate the magma, causing it to cool very slowly. This slow cooling process allows sufficient time for mineral crystals to grow large, resulting in a coarse-grained texture.
- Statement 3 is Correct: Granite is a classic example of an intrusive igneous rock. It typically consists of large, visible crystals of quartz, feldspar, and mica.
Key Takeaway: Intrusive (Plutonic) rocks form deep underground, cool slowly, and possess large grains (e.g., Granite). Extrusive (Volcanic) rocks form on the surface, cool rapidly, and possess fine grains (e.g., Basalt).
